Carlos Blanco is a Spanish artist. 1 work is cataloged here, principally at Museo del Prado. Carlos Blanco was born in Cádiz.

Carlos Blanco painted in Madrid during Spain’s late colonial era. His brush caught everyday scenes with calm realism, from sunlit courtyards to quiet streets. In 1828 he finished “Interior of the Church of San Juan de Dios,” showing warm light falling on old pews and painted walls.
